Thoma Bravo Acquires Infogix, A Data Controls And Analytics Software Specialist

Thoma Bravo, LLC, a leading private equity investment firm, has acquired Infogix, Inc., a leader in helping companies provide end-to-end data analysis across the enterprise, from an affiliate of H.I.G. Capital.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ed.

Based in Naperville, Illinois, Infogix is a leading data controls and analytics software company for businesses to manage, analyze, and monitor their data for business operations. Infogix was originally founded by Madhaven K. Nayar as Unitech Systems Inc. with a strong focus on creating continuous, automated controls software for the mainframe to assist with large amounts of balance and reconciliation. 

Infogix helps businesses analyze data as it moves through complex business environments to improve the customer experience, corporate profitability, and operational efficiency. The company’s Enterprise Data Analysis Platform improves data quality, ensures effective transaction monitoring, provides balancing and reconciliation, and identifies and predicts fraud and customer behavior – assuring the integrity of information for hundreds of enterprise customers each day. Infogix served clients in the healthcare, financial services, property and casualty, insurance, telecommunications, and retail industries.

A.J. Rohde, a partner at Thoma Bravo, said in a statement: “Infogix is the market leader in transaction controls monitoring and predictive analytics for enterprise customers across healthcare, financial services, media and communications, insurance, and other key verticals,” and also added: “We’ve been extremely impressed by the product vision and customer-centric ethos of Infogix’s CEO and president, Sumit Nijhawan, and the entire leadership team, and look forward to working closely with them to further push innovation and accelerate growth.”

Head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, Thoma Bravo is a leading private equity investment firm specializing in investing in middle-market companies in fragmented and consolidating industries. The firm invests with a particular focus on application and infrastructure software and technology-enabled services. Thoma Bravo is a member of the Private Equity Growth Capital Council and the National Venture Capital Association. Currently, it manages a series of private equity funds representing more than $9 billion of equity commitments.
